projects
/
pspp
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
EXAMINE: Convert another test to Autotest framework.
[pspp]
/
src
/
ui
/
gui
/
find-dialog.c
diff --git
a/src/ui/gui/find-dialog.c
b/src/ui/gui/find-dialog.c
index 0c16bfa8140c0a78f4036c2c2ef2e3eeadb5023a..63604cf496e4a0ccb71329d18376f6571c6f1760 100644
(file)
--- a/
src/ui/gui/find-dialog.c
+++ b/
src/ui/gui/find-dialog.c
@@
-184,10
+184,8
@@
value_labels_toggled (GtkToggleButton *tb, gpointer data)
/* Pops up the Find dialog box
*/
void
/* Pops up the Find dialog box
*/
void
-find_dialog (
GObject *o, gpointer data
)
+find_dialog (
PsppireDataWindow *de
)
{
{
- PsppireDataWindow *de = PSPPIRE_DATA_WINDOW (data);
-
struct find_dialog fd;
GtkWidget *dialog ;
struct find_dialog fd;
GtkWidget *dialog ;
@@
-208,7
+206,7
@@
find_dialog (GObject *o, gpointer data)
buttonbox = get_widget_assert (fd.xml, "find-buttonbox");
buttonbox = get_widget_assert (fd.xml, "find-buttonbox");
-
gtk
_box_pack_start_defaults (GTK_BOX (buttonbox), find_button);
+
psppire
_box_pack_start_defaults (GTK_BOX (buttonbox), find_button);
gtk_box_reorder_child (GTK_BOX (buttonbox), find_button, 0);
dialog = get_widget_assert (fd.xml, "find-dialog");
gtk_box_reorder_child (GTK_BOX (buttonbox), find_button, 0);
dialog = get_widget_assert (fd.xml, "find-dialog");
@@
-243,17
+241,13
@@
find_dialog (GObject *o, gpointer data)
gtk_window_set_transient_for (GTK_WINDOW (dialog), GTK_WINDOW (de));
gtk_window_set_transient_for (GTK_WINDOW (dialog), GTK_WINDOW (de));
- g_object_set (source, "
dictionary
", fd.dict,
+ g_object_set (source, "
model
", fd.dict,
"selection-mode", GTK_SELECTION_SINGLE,
NULL);
"selection-mode", GTK_SELECTION_SINGLE,
NULL);
- psppire_selector_set_subjects (PSPPIRE_SELECTOR (selector),
- source,
- fd.variable_entry,
- insert_source_row_into_entry,
- is_currently_in_entry,
- NULL
- );
+
+ psppire_selector_set_filter_func (PSPPIRE_SELECTOR (selector),
+ is_currently_in_entry);
g_signal_connect (dialog, "refresh", G_CALLBACK (refresh), &fd);
g_signal_connect (dialog, "refresh", G_CALLBACK (refresh), &fd);